Overview: Cambricon Technologies Corporation Limited focuses on the research, development, design, and sale of core AI chips for terminal devices in China, with a market cap of CN¥640.82 billion.
Operations: Cambricon Technologies generates revenue primarily through its core AI chip offerings for terminal devices within the Chinese market.
Insider Ownership: 30%
Cambricon Technologies is experiencing significant growth, with earnings expected to grow over 39% annually, outpacing the Chinese market. Revenue is also forecast to expand at 38.6% per year. Recent earnings results indicate strong performance, with sales reaching CNY 5.99 billion and net income increasing to CNY 2.31 billion for H1 2026 compared to the previous year. Despite high volatility in share price, Cambricon's robust financial metrics highlight its growth potential amidst high insider ownership.

Overview: Suzhou Recodeal Interconnect System Co., Ltd specializes in developing, producing, and selling connection systems and microwave components both in China and globally, with a market cap of CN¥17.50 billion.
Operations: The company's revenue segments include the development, production, and sale of connection systems and microwave components for both domestic and international markets.
Insider Ownership: 37.9%
Suzhou Recodeal Interconnect System Ltd is poised for substantial growth, with earnings projected to increase over 46% annually, surpassing the Chinese market average. Revenue is expected to grow at 36.8% per year. Despite recent earnings showing a decline in net income to CNY 110.89 million for H1 2026 from the previous year, high insider ownership and strong future profit forecasts underscore its potential as a growth-focused investment amidst share price volatility.
